Transaction f101e6fb341c3e27a7005e4d9c8b3bbfdf0d1f8f88d9874322c0651b0f7661e1
2 Input
2 Outputs
- f101e6fb341c3e27a7005e4d9c8b3bbfdf0d1f8f88d9874322c0651b0f7661e1:0
- f101e6fb341c3e27a7005e4d9c8b3bbfdf0d1f8f88d9874322c0651b0f7661e1:1
value 18584248
address 12AVAbiojqq1KupUCwkf5BDCYrtmwZEuKu
value 22000000
address 32tVEZo1QMyfxcEyzsnmQyvVheht4LUJTg